I want to deny access to some users. For now I'm doing it using 2 passdb's and 
listing users in a text file.

!include auth-deny.conf.ext -> passwd-file driver
!include auth-ldap.conf.ext -> ldap driver

I want to do the same using only LDAP. I'm not quite sure how to do it :

a) should I

 . change the driver of the first passdb from passwd-file to ldap
 . for user to be rejected, add an LDAP attribute named "foo" with a value of 
"yes" and map it with something like this :

  pass_attrs = ....,foo=deny in dovecot-ldap.conf.ext ?

b) or could I use only one ldap passdb by changing the pass_filter

from

  pass_filter = (&(objectClass=posixAccount)(uid=%u))

to something like

  pass_filter = (&(objectClass=posixAccount)(uid=%u)(!foo=yes))

?
